Zaranj vs Ouallene Bordj Climate & Distance Between

Algeria flag
  • The distance between Zaranj, Afghanistan and Ouallene Bordj, Algeria is approximately 5,933 km or 3,687 mi.
  • To reach Zaranj in this distance one would set out from Ouallene Bordj bearing 68.6°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Zaranj bearing 99.1° or E .
  • Both have a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• Zaranj is in or near the subtropical desert biome whereas Ouallene Bordj is in or near the tropical desert biome.
  • The mean temperature is 6.5 °C (11.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 6.5 °C (11.7°F) more in Zaranj.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 32 mm (1.3 in) more which is equivalent to 32 l/m² (0.79 US gal/ft²) or 320,000 l/ha (34,210 US gal/ac) more. About 2 6/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 6.3° lower in Zaranj than in Ouallene Bordj.
  • Relative humidity levels are 22.6%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 6°C (10.8°F) higher.
